Rolling River Board Meets With Reports and Education Changes

The Rolling River School Division board met September 18 with reports on Grade IX Language Arts and Math tests and discussion of using test results to guide instruction. Trustees reported on Liason Committee meetings, hiring policies, and student council relations. Fuel tenders were awarded to three coops, a bus for air cadets was rejected, and bylaws for Clear Creek sale and Elton Collegiate expansion were approved.

Bowling Club Wind-Up Tournament at Hamiota

The Hamiota Bowling Club held a Wind-Up tournament on Wednesday afternoon September 18. Four lanes were used and two games played. A Pot Luck Supper followed with at least 35 in attendance. A brief meeting featured a secretary treasurer report on receipts and expenses. The president thanked the grounds committee for their year’s work. Additional matters were discussed but no action taken. This ends the season for the club.

Lions Campaign for Arthritis Research In Hamiota

Hamiota Lions Club will lead a first household canvass on October 8 1975 for The Arthritis Society. The drive funds research and therapeutic services across 100 forms of arthritis and supports University teaching hospitals and fellowship programs. Volunteers aim to advance cure prospects and better patient care nationwide.

Oak River W I Holds September Meeting in Memorial Hall

The Oak River Women's Institute met September 4 in Memorial Hall with President Beryl Burt chairing. Twelve members attended. two new members Mrs Hyndman and Mrs Mylrea were welcomed. Reports covered a busy summer including visits to the Peace Garden and attendance at Crandalls 60th anniversary.

Province to aid flood victims in western Manitoba

Premier Ed Schreyer announced an 18 million dollar program to aid flood damaged western Manitoba. The plan covers 87 percent of municipal repair costs up to 6000 for buildings, 500 for personal effects, and 7000 for transport and hay losses, effective Wednesday after signing in Winnipeg.
